Yeonghwai Village, located a five-minute drive from Haedong Yonggungsa Temple in Gijang-gun, Busan, is famous for its fresh seafood and abalone porridge. If you go further into the village, past the several raw fish restaurants, you will find Yeonghwa Halmaejip on your left.

The restaurant's signature dish is the Abalone Seafood Course, which includes a variety of seafood, abalone porridge, and grilled abalone, all of which are popular in Gijang Yeonghwai Village. The price is 30,000 won per person.

Abalone Seafood Course

Turban shells, hermit crabs, sea cucumbers, octopus, abalone sashimi, shrimp, shells, worms, octopus, and more...

The abalone seafood course includes abalone porridge, but if you order abalone porridge separately, it comes in three different types depending on the amount of abalone. I always order just the basic abalone porridge, which also contains plenty of abalone. You can have more side dishes at the self-service bar.

Abalone Porridge

The sweet and sour ripe kakuteki and pickled radish go really well with the fragrant porridge! As you can tell from the color, this is an abalone innards dish that is full of abalone innards. The abalone innards have no fishy smell at all and have a really rich and deep flavor.
